Transaction e51f29f91f913e5cdd67b02e025e6b2031291b14790be3f7247cad857a54d982

block
f817363ef1dcfb756a3fdf5591640cb1cc11d30ebae0dd223b33b4f46be404a7

7 Inputs

2 Outputs